OVH Cloud OVH Cloud

Résultat Intégrité Référencielle

3 réponses
Avatar
Quaisako
Bonjour le Forum,

Comment créer une "Intégrité Référencielle", ayant pour résultat du texte?

Dans la base modèle "Les Comptoirs" les champs sont numériques, et dans les
tables, ça donne du texte.
Lorsque j'essaie, dans mes tables, je n'ai pour résultat qu'un "Numéro
Auto".

Merci
Jipé

3 réponses

Avatar
3stone
Salut,

"Quaisako"
| Comment créer une "Intégrité Référencielle", ayant pour résultat du texte?
|

Une intégrité référencielle (sur une relation) ne crée pas de résultat mais une contrainte !



| Dans la base modèle "Les Comptoirs" les champs sont numériques, et dans les
| tables, ça donne du texte.

Les champs sont dans la tables, et s'il sont numériques - ils le restent...


| Lorsque j'essaie, dans mes tables, je n'ai pour résultat qu'un "Numéro
| Auto".


On obtient un numéroauto lorsque l'on choisi le type numérique
et la propriété "incrément"...
Je ne vois pas ce que cela vient faire dans "l'intégrité référencielle".


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/
Avatar
Quaisako
Re à tous,

3stone! je vais essayer d'être plus clair dans mon explication.

Dans "Les comptoirs" :

Table Fournisseurs.
le "champ N° fournisseur" est NuméroAuto
le champ "Société" est "Texte"

Table Produits.
le champ "Réf produit" est NuméroAuto
le champ "N° fournisseur" est Numérique avec une "Zone de liste
déroulante" contenant les champs "N° fournisseur" et "Société" de la table
"Fournisseurs".

En mode visualisation, dans la table "Produits", j'ai bien la "Zone de liste
déroulante" dans le champ "N° fournisseur" avec comme valeur les sociétés de
la table "Fournisseurs", et ces valeurs sont de type "Texte".
_________________________________________________
Lorsque j'ai créé ma nouvelle base de données :

En mode visualisation, dans la table "Produits", j'ai bien la "Zone de liste
déroulante" dans le champ "N° fournisseur" avec comme valeur le N°
incrémenté des sociétés de la table "Fournisseurs", ces valeurs sont de type
"Numérique".
La "Zone de liste déroulante" ne me propose que le "champ N° fournisseur" de
la table Fournisseurs.

J'ai essayé de changer les "Colonne liée" et "Nombre de colonnes", mais à
chaque fois en mode visualisation, j'ai un message d'erreur qui me dit :
"Valeur incorrecte pour ce champ..........................."
_________________________________________________
En espérant avoir été plus explicite.
Merci
Jipé


"3stone" a écrit dans le message de news:

Salut,

"Quaisako"
| Comment créer une "Intégrité Référencielle", ayant pour résultat du
texte?
|

Une intégrité référencielle (sur une relation) ne crée pas de résultat
mais une contrainte !



| Dans la base modèle "Les Comptoirs" les champs sont numériques, et dans
les
| tables, ça donne du texte.

Les champs sont dans la tables, et s'il sont numériques - ils le
restent...


| Lorsque j'essaie, dans mes tables, je n'ai pour résultat qu'un "Numéro
| Auto".


On obtient un numéroauto lorsque l'on choisi le type numérique
et la propriété "incrément"...
Je ne vois pas ce que cela vient faire dans "l'intégrité référencielle".


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/



Avatar
Quaisako
Bonsoir le Forum,

à force de chercher....................... click droit sur les en-tête de
colonnes, puis
"Colonne de recherche".
Fallait connaître!!!!
Merci à tous.
Jipé


"Quaisako" a écrit dans le message de news:

Re à tous,

3stone! je vais essayer d'être plus clair dans mon explication.

Dans "Les comptoirs" :

Table Fournisseurs.
le "champ N° fournisseur" est NuméroAuto
le champ "Société" est "Texte"

Table Produits.
le champ "Réf produit" est NuméroAuto
le champ "N° fournisseur" est Numérique avec une "Zone de liste
déroulante" contenant les champs "N° fournisseur" et "Société" de la table
"Fournisseurs".

En mode visualisation, dans la table "Produits", j'ai bien la "Zone de
liste déroulante" dans le champ "N° fournisseur" avec comme valeur les
sociétés de la table "Fournisseurs", et ces valeurs sont de type "Texte".
_________________________________________________
Lorsque j'ai créé ma nouvelle base de données :

En mode visualisation, dans la table "Produits", j'ai bien la "Zone de
liste déroulante" dans le champ "N° fournisseur" avec comme valeur le N°
incrémenté des sociétés de la table "Fournisseurs", ces valeurs sont de
type "Numérique".
La "Zone de liste déroulante" ne me propose que le "champ N° fournisseur"
de la table Fournisseurs.

J'ai essayé de changer les "Colonne liée" et "Nombre de colonnes", mais à
chaque fois en mode visualisation, j'ai un message d'erreur qui me dit :
"Valeur incorrecte pour ce champ..........................."
_________________________________________________
En espérant avoir été plus explicite.
Merci
Jipé


"3stone" a écrit dans le message de news:

Salut,

"Quaisako"
| Comment créer une "Intégrité Référencielle", ayant pour résultat du
texte?
|

Une intégrité référencielle (sur une relation) ne crée pas de résultat
mais une contrainte !



| Dans la base modèle "Les Comptoirs" les champs sont numériques, et dans
les
| tables, ça donne du texte.

Les champs sont dans la tables, et s'il sont numériques - ils le
restent...


| Lorsque j'essaie, dans mes tables, je n'ai pour résultat qu'un "Numéro
| Auto".


On obtient un numéroauto lorsque l'on choisi le type numérique
et la propriété "incrément"...
Je ne vois pas ce que cela vient faire dans "l'intégrité référencielle".


--
A+
Pierre (3stone) Access MVP
Perso: http://users.skynet.be/accesshome/
Conseils MPFA: http://users.skynet.be/mpfa/